Tennessee Tech University Golden Eagle softball wraps up at Jane B. Moore Memorial

Tennessee Tech softball closed out its action at the Jane B. Moore Memorial on Sunday, falling 8-0 to South Alabama and 5-1 against Bowling Green.

Tech (1-15) collected two hits against the Jaguars (13-7) as Jordynn Shirley had a single and Nicolle Nysted, who was named to the event's All-Tournament team, hit a double.

South Alabama scored one run in the first, three in the second and four in the fifth to force the run rule.

Kaylan Cole took the loss, allowing eight runs – four earned – on nine hits, walking six and striking out one.

Against the Falcons (7-11), Tech scored a run in the sixth inning as Carmen Betts scored on an error by the Bowling Green first baseman.

The Golden Eagles had six hits in the game, with Abby Shoulders and Betts each collected two, while Tristen Head and Jordan Key each picked up one.

Gracelyn Woolen allowed four runs on six hits in three innings with a strikeout, while Callie Piper allowed an unearned run on four hits with two walks over the last four frames.
